Securing Steroids Legally in copyright

Looking to maximize your athletic performance? You might be exploring the possibilities of anabolic steroids. However, navigating the legal landscape involving these substances in copyright can be challenging. It's essential to understand that purchasing steroids without a valid prescription is against the law. A legitimate prescription from a physician is required for safe and legal procurement of these medications.

Anabolic Steroids in copyright: Risks and Benefits

The use of anabolic steroids in copyright is a complex issue, involving both potential advantages and significant dangers. While some individuals may attempt to improve their athletic skills or body composition, the {potentialside effects associated with steroid use can be serious.

It's crucial to appreciate that anabolic steroids are controlled medications and should only be administered under the guidance of a qualified physician. Misusing anabolic steroids can lead to a range of problems, including liver damage, heart problems, hormonal imbalances, and psychological effects.

Additionally, the use of anabolic steroids can have behavioral implications.

It's essential to make informed decisions about your health and welfare. If you have any questions or concerns about anabolic steroids, please reach out to a doctor for reliable information and guidance.

Unmasking the Reality of Steroid Use in Canadian Sports

The competitive landscape in copyright, like many others globally, is not immune to the controversy surrounding performance-enhancing drugs. While there is no proof to suggest that steroid use is rampant, it remains a recurring threat within the ranks of Canadian athletics. A growing number of competitors have been caught for breaking anti-doping regulations, leading to suspension from competition and a blemish on their reputations.

Scrutinies into the factors contributing to steroid use are difficult, with commentators pointing to a combination of factors such as pressure to win. The ambition for recognition can push athletes to resort to harmful practices in a bid to gain an unfair advantage.

  • Initiatives to combat steroid use in copyright involve awareness campaigns aimed at young competitors, as well as stricter testing protocols.
  • Moreover, there is a growing focus on emotional resilience for athletes, recognizing that the extreme expectations can contribute to harmful behaviors.

Ultimately, addressing the challenge of steroid use in Canadian athletics requires a comprehensive approach. It involves promoting responsible behavior, implementing effective testing programs, and providing athletes with the support they need.
